Abraham Lincoln: Signature and Samples of His Handwriting. Three Lincoln holograph items, including a signature cut from a letter (inscribed "Yours truly, A. Lincoln") and two scraps of note paper with inscriptions in Lincoln's hand. One reads: "Joseph Richardson" and the other "Richard M. Abrams, Co. A. 6. N.J./ Joseph S. Smith, C. A. 11. N.J." Richardson was charged with desertion and scheduled for execution, but Lincoln ordered a suspension of the sentence and asked General Meade to forward the particulars of the case for his review. Abrams and Smith were also charged with offenses and their cases were appealed to President Lincoln who asked Meade for details. Abrams was discharged from the army on June 12, 1864 while Smith returned to active duty and survived the war. The Lincoln autograph has been affixed to an oblong card.Auction Info
